The show's massive success in the Spanish-speaking world is largely credited to the legendary , led by Humberto Vélez (the voice of Homero Simpson for 15 seasons). Rather than direct translation, the team used "tropicalization"—adapting strictly U.S. cultural references into local jokes, puns, and expressions that resonate with a Latin American audience. This creative freedom transformed phrases like "Me quiero volver chango" (I want to go monkey/crazy) into cultural touchstones. A Digital Legacy of Memes

The true power of these images lies in their elasticity. Spanish-language content creators continuously repurpose screenshots to satirize local politics, address volatile economic realities, celebrate football victories, or joke about daily work fatigue. The characters have been adopted so thoroughly that they are no longer viewed merely as American imports; they are foundational symbols of local internet culture.
